# MemLens Environment Variables

MemLens is Carroway Labs' GPU memory profiling tool. As a contractor you'll run it against the shared Vantage cluster rather than local hardware. Set MEMLENS_MODE=remote and MEMLENS_CLUSTER=vantage-dev in your env file before launching the agent. Sampling interval defaults to 250ms; override with MEMLENS_SAMPLE_MS if traces look sparse. The remote collector rejects unauthenticated sessions, so the agent also needs a collector credential. Add this line to your env file:

sealed setting: LEDGER_TOKEN20=6148d35bbb480b0ab79e

Night shift staff at Harrowfell Logistics should note that the bike cage behind Dock C locks automatically at 22:00, and the main parking gates switch to badge-only mode shortly after. Always verify the gate has fully closed behind your vehicle before walking away. To release the pedestrian gate beside the cage, enter the code below.

badge for hahog-kajop: bdg-OOCJJ-0

Prepared for the board. The twelve-store pilot of our Shelfline analytics product with the Marroway chain completed its third month. Results: stock-out incidents down 18%, staff adoption strong in ten of twelve stores, two sites lagging due to hardware constraints. Marroway's buying committee has signalled interest in a 90-store extension, contingent on pricing and support terms. We recommend proceeding to contract negotiation while resolving the hardware issue. The proposed terms and their strategic implications are outlined below.

management briefing: Only 33 of the 205 pilot accounts renewed Kasath, so a churn review is set for October 17. Weniusek Logistics is in early talks to buy Holethax Freight for about $345.6 million.

Leadership Review Briefing — Project Lanthorn

For the incoming director. Lanthorn is eight weeks behind; integration testing slipped after the Averholt migration overran. Vendor penalties do not apply. Revised go-live: end of Q3. Two contractors extended, budget impact contained. Staff morale is stable. The commercial implications are outlined in the note below.

board note of tawip-fajop: Lamwynix Holdings is in early talks to buy Tammirax Works for about $473.8 million. The Istax launch date is November 23, and nothing goes to the press before then. Legal wants the Aldielek Partners term sheet countersigned before May 19.